   My best bit of feedback came in a synch that occurred the day after I'd   
   finished it. I'd just come out of the post office where I'd posted off   
   several applications for jobs - two of which were in factories (hey, i'll be   
   authentic again soon and then you can pity Cosmic Funk instead of sneering   
   at it) - went in a junk shop and found a hardback, dust-jacketed copy of The   
   Collected Prose of Wyndham Lewis. A snip a 2.99 - in Charing Cross Rd it   
   would have 15 quid. So I take it off the shelf and open it at random. The   
   first thing I read was a section of the editor's introduction to 'Paleface':   
      
    'Throughout his life he was concerned at the dilution of civilised values,   
   though he was no blind worshipper of tradition. The tendency to enthuse over   
   the savage, the primitive, or the coloured races, simply by virtue of their   
   supposed 'nearness' to nature, seemed to him symptomatic of a decadent   
   sentimentalism; and the history of sentiment, he remarked, 'is one of the   
   survival of words, after the fact they symbolize has long vanished.'   
      
   Interesting, I thought; even If take issue with some of it.
